New Series Debuts: How Does Nature Make It?

spider_golden_orb_72404464 How Does Nature Make It? is a collaboration between MAKE and the Biomimicry 3.8 Institute, a non-profit dedicated to equipping innovators with the tools to solve sustainability challenges using nature's designs and core principles. The most popular of those tools is AskNature, the world's most comprehensive catalog of nature's solutions to human design challenges. By understanding how these adaptations work, makers can mimic ideas that have thrived in balance with Earth’s complex systems. This series explores these adaptations.
